相关疑难解决方法(0)

ggVis:在不同的数据集上创建具有多个图层的图

我正在尝试使用ggvis重现ggplot2图.该图旨在表示点的坐标(来自对应分析)以及它们的簇(hclust)标准色散椭圆.


TL; DR

我想基于多个数据集制作一个包含多个图层的ggvis图.因此,功能/管道方法阻止我分组其中一个层而不是另一个.

整个(简要评论)代码在那里:https://gist.github.com/RCura/a135446cda079f4fbc10


这是创建数据的代码:

 a <- rnorm(n = 100, mean = 50, sd = 5)

 b <- rnorm(n = 100, mean = 50, sd = 5)

 c <- rnorm(n = 100, mean = 50, sd = 5)

 mydf <- data.frame(A = a, B = b, C = c, row.names = c(1:100))

 library(ade4)

 myCA <- dudi.coa(df = mydf,scannf = FALSE,  nf = 2)

 myDist <- dist.dudi(myCA, amongrow = TRUE)

 myClust <- hclust(d = myDist, method = …
Run Code Online (Sandbox Code Playgroud)

r ggplot2 ggvis

8
推荐指数
1
解决办法
2350
查看次数

标签 统计

ggplot2 ×1

ggvis ×1

r ×1